MOVIETONE CARD TITLE: Taj Mahal Face-Lift. DESCRIPTION: The Taj Mahal, a magnificent tomb for a Mogul Emperor’s wife, is one of the world’s most beautiful buildings. But it’s over 300 years old, and the ravages of time demand a face-lift. All the work is done by Indian craftsmen. SHOTLIST: LS Taj Mahal. CU same. CU floral design in masonry. CU more floral designs. MS native working on the marble work. CU flower being chiselled out of marble. CU Indian craftsman at work. CU same. MLS man working at lathe. CU same. MS man working. CU same. MS Taj Mahal with fountains in foreground. MCU scaffolding and roof under repair. CU Taj Mahal and fountains.
